Pintatagan Bridge is a bridge in Municipality of Pantukan, Province of Compostela Valley, Davao Region. Pintatagan Bridge is situated nearby to Davao Oriental Welcome Park, as well as near the town hall P. Fuentes Barangay Hall.Places in the Area

Pantukan, officially the Municipality of Pantukan, is a municipality in the province of Davao de Oro, Philippines. According to the 2020 census, it has a population of 90,786 people. Pantukan is situated 8 km northwest of Pintatagan Bridge.
